How they compare
Greece currently reports 0.4825 UIS estimate against 0.4665 UIS estimate in Guinea-Bissau, a difference of 0.016 UIS estimate.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2012 it was Greece ahead.
Greece ranks 137th and Guinea-Bissau ranks 138th of 178 countries.
Greece has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
